Detailed Description
Please refer to fig. 1-4, in the embodiment of the utility model, kinds of trapezoidal meshing integrated wallboard, including wallboard main part 1, the side outer surface of wallboard main part 1 is provided with concatenation guide rail 2, and the side outer surface of wallboard main part 1 in addition has seted up concatenation spout 3, and the inside welding of wallboard main part 1 has backup pad 5, and the position department that backup pad 5 was closed on to the inside of wallboard main part 1 is filled with filler 4, and the surface of wallboard main part 1 is provided with surface course 7, and the inside parcel of surface course 7 is connected with aluminum alloy layer 6.
Inner surface side of concatenation spout 3 is provided with interior oblique angle 8, and the inner surface of concatenation spout 3 another side welded barb 9, outer hook groove 11 has been seted up to the side outer surface of concatenation guide rail 2, and the outer surface of concatenation guide rail 2 is provided with outer oblique angle 10 in addition side, for the widget position of concatenation spout 3 and concatenation guide rail 2, be connected with concatenation guide rail 2 slip block for concatenation spout 3, concatenation spout 3 is connected with the interior surface block of concatenation guide rail 2 through interior barb 9 block to outer oblique angle 10, outer oblique angle 10 is for increasing the smooth degree of block.
The aluminum alloy layer 6 and the support plate 5 are members made of aluminum alloy materials, the surface layer 7 is a member made of anti-static plastic materials, the filler 4 is a member made of foaming fiber materials, the aluminum alloy materials are used for increasing the hardness and the grade of the plate, the surface layer 7 is a decorative layer and is anti-static, the aesthetic feeling and the practicability of the plate are increased, and the foaming fiber is filled for keeping the plate warm, insulating heat and insulating sound.
The upper surface of backup pad 5 and backup pad 5 lower surface all weld in aluminum alloy layer 6's internal surface, and backup pad 5 is located and is provided with five at least in the inside meters of aluminum alloy layer 6, for backup pad 5 is supporting wallboard main part 1, makes wallboard main part 1 harder, prevents that panel from buckling.
The inner surface area of outer hook groove 11 and the outer surface area looks adaptation of interior barb 9, outer oblique angle 10 is the same with the inclination of interior oblique angle 8, and the outer surface area of concatenation guide rail 2 and the inner surface area phase-match of concatenation spout 3 increase panel connection compactness for barb 9's in outer hook groove 11 ability block inside.
Wallboard main part 1 passes through concatenation guide rail 2 and concatenation spout 3 sliding connection with wallboard main part 1, and concatenation guide rail 2 is fixed with outer hook groove 11 block through interior barb 9 with concatenation spout 3, for connect wallboard main part 1 with wallboard main parts 1 in addition through concatenation guide rail 2 and concatenation spout 3 block, form the wall, because the block of interior barb 9 and outer hook groove 11 prevents to rise to stick up in the panel use.
